Measuring Success and User Engagement for Continuous Improvement
Measuring success and user engagement is paramount for any mental wellness app to ensure continuous improvement. Key performance indicators (KPIs) such as daily active users, retention rates, and session duration provide valuable insights into user adoption and satisfaction. At the Kaiser Permanente mental health center in Lafayette, these metrics help track progress towards enhancing accessibility and effectiveness of digital mental health services.
By analyzing user feedback and behavior, developers can tailor features like Self-Care Routine Development for Better Mental Health, Mindfulness Meditation, and Emotional Regulation to meet specific needs. This iterative process enables the app to evolve, fostering deeper engagement and positive outcomes.
